Understanding the Core Mechanics of Crash Games
At its heart, a crash game is incredibly straightforward. A player places a bet, and a multiplier begins to rise. This multiplier directly correlates with the potential payout; a multiplier of 2x means a doubling of the initial bet, 3x triples it, and so on. However, unlike traditional slot games or table games, there's no guaranteed win. The multiplier continues to climb, but at a random point, it ‘crashes’, and any bets that haven’t been cashed out are lost. This unpredictable element is what creates the game’s intense excitement and inherent risk. The underlying mechanism is typically a provably fair random number generator (RNG), ensuring transparency and preventing manipulation. Players can often verify the fairness of each round through cryptographic principles which ensures the outcomes aren’t rigged. It’s a significant advantage over older casino models often criticized for lack of transparency.
The Role of the Random Number Generator (RNG)
The integrity of any online casino game, and particularly one as reliant on chance as a crash game, hinges on the reliability of its random number generator. A properly implemented RNG produces a sequence of numbers that are statistically random and unpredictable. This ensures that each round is independent of previous rounds, and that the outcome isn't influenced by any external factors. Reputable online casinos employ RNGs that have been independently tested and certified by third-party auditing firms. These firms rigorously evaluate the RNG’s algorithms and statistical properties to guarantee fairness and prevent bias. The use of provably fair systems extends this transparency. Players can frequently view the seeds and hashes relevant to the game to confirm the randomness of results.

Bankroll Management: Protecting Your Funds
Effective bankroll management is the cornerstone of responsible gambling. It involves setting a budget for your casino activity and sticking to it, regardless of whether you’re winning or losing. A common rule of thumb is to only wager a small percentage of your bankroll on each bet – typically between 1% and 5%. This prevents you from quickly depleting your funds in the event of a losing streak. Another important principle is to avoid chasing losses. The temptation to increase your bets in an attempt to recoup previous losses can be strong, but it's a dangerous path that often leads to even greater losses. It’s imperative to treat crash games as a form of entertainment, and only gamble with funds you can afford to lose. Setting loss limits and win targets is also beneficial to control your gambling and ensure you don't get carried away.

Psychological Factors and Common Pitfalls
The psychological aspect of crash games is often underestimated. The fast-paced nature of the game and the potential for quick wins can be highly addictive. Many players fall victim to emotional biases, such as the gambler's fallacy – the belief that after a series of losses, a win is ‘due.’ This is a misconception, as each round is independent and has an equal probability of crashing. Another common pitfall is overconfidence, where players become overly optimistic after a string of wins and increase their bets recklessly. The fear of missing out (FOMO) can also lead to poor decisions, as players hesitate to cash out, hoping for an even higher multiplier. Maintaining emotional control and recognizing these biases is critical for making rational betting choices. The game is designed to tap into human desire for rewards, making it easy to become engrossed and potentially lose track of your budget.
Recognizing and Avoiding Tilt
In the context of crash games, ‘tilt’ refers to a state of emotional frustration or desperation that leads to impulsive and irrational betting behavior. It often occurs after a series of losses, causing players to deviate from their established strategy and make reckless decisions in an attempt to recover their losses. Recognizing the signs of tilt is the first step to mitigating its effects. These signs can include increased bet sizes, chasing losses, and ignoring pre-set stop-loss limits. If you find yourself experiencing tilt, the best course of action is to immediately step away from the game and take a break. Engaging in relaxing activities, such as going for a walk or listening to music, can help you regain your composure and return to the game with a clear head. It’s important to remember that losses are a part of the game, and accepting them is essential for maintaining a long-term perspective.
